So, what is caracoles?
Caracoles are a traditional Spanish delicacy consisting of land snails cooked in a flavorful garlic and tomato-based sauce. These small, tender mollusks have a slightly chewy texture that becomes succulent and rich when simmered in the aromatic sauce. Caracoles are often served as tapas, accompanied by crusty bread and a glass of wine for a satisfying and authentic dining experience. While some may find the idea of eating snails unappetizing, caracoles' delicate flavor and unique texture make them a beloved dish throughout Spain and beyond.
